Invasive lizards in Florida are eating cats
www.aol.com ^ | Apr 15th 2015 5:32PM | Staff

Posted on 06/02/2015 1:07:03 PM PDT by Red Badger

Florida has a big lizard problem. Between lion fish and Burmese pythons, Florida has a lot of invasive species problems -- and the newest is massive Nile Monitor Lizards.

Nile Monitor Lizards can grow to be almost 6 feet in length and weigh 33 pounds. They're mostly found in Northern Africa, but some households take them in as pets.

The "pets" are often let loose after getting too big, so they wind up on the streets. But that's not the only problem -- they start eating things, like neighbors' cats.
